You own a vehicle for 20 years and you think you know it pretty well.

I found this round knob/hanger on the back of the second row passenger seat of a JDM 1988 HJ-61 VX (HJ61V-PEMZX, specifically). Has Toyota color machine screw into a bump out plastic(?) piece firmly attached to the seat frame under the upholstery. Not sure if it's factory. Can't get to it unless I want to use hog ring pliers and take the seat apart, which makes me think it is not aftermarket.

Just happens to bet at the exact elevation of my desired sleeping platform height, and I want it to be snug to the rear seat back.

Oh well, I'll work around it, just curious as to what it is there for. No other similar grommets anywhere else on the vehicle.

Russian EPC, anayama, megazip no help...
